Indoor air quality is a crucial aspect of maintaining a healthy and comfortable home in Palm Harbor, Florida. With the area's high humidity and proximity to Lake Tarpon, ensuring that your indoor air remains clean and fresh is essential for your family's well-being.

Residents of Palm Harbor often face challenges related to humidity, which can lead to mold growth and allergens in the home. The diverse housing types in the area, from waterfront properties to homes surrounded by mature oak trees, can also impact air quality, as debris can accumulate around outdoor HVAC units, affecting their performance.

Air Quality for Palm Harbor Homes

Palm Harbor features many upscale homes built in the 1980s-1990s, including waterfront properties on Lake Tarpon and golf course communities. Many homes have upgraded HVAC systems, and the area has a higher concentration of premium and high-efficiency equipment.

Palm Harbor homeowners with premium HVAC systems should establish a service relationship before emergencies arise—specialized equipment may require longer parts procurement times.
